So, I've applied to next, but I had to change quite a few things that
were not really correct:
[Thomas:
- Do not select BR2_PACKAGE_ZLIB, because zlib is an optional
dependency.
- Handle optional dependencies in a more usual way in libgit2.mk:
group the addition in _DEPENDENCIES and in _CONF_OPTS for a given
library together.
- libgit2 can optionally use libssh2, not libssh.
- Add the optional dependency on zlib.
- Always pass USE_ICONV=ON, the detection works perfectly fine, with
both a C library providing iconv support built-in, and with
libiconv. If neither provides iconv, it gets disabled automatically
as expected.
- Add libiconv as an optional dependency.]
